Why These Are the Top Chevrolet Repair Auto Repair Shops in Schroon Lake

The Chevrolet repair market serving Schroon Lake, NY, is characterized by a small number of highly dependable, independent repair shops rather than dealerships or high-volume specialty chains. The nearest Chevrolet dealerships are a significant distance away in larger cities like Plattsburgh or Glens Falls, making local independent garages the most practical and commonly used option. **Average Quality:** The quality of service is generally high, with shops relying on long-term community reputation. Technicians are typically seasoned professionals with broad experience, especially with the trucks and SUVs prevalent in the Adirondack region. **Competition Level:** Competition is moderate but friendly. The shops are established and often have a steady clientele. Their reputation for honesty and reliability is their most valuable asset. **Typical Pricing:** Labor rates are typically lower than dealership rates but are competitive for a rural market. Expect to pay between $100 - $130 per hour for labor. Given the specialized nature of some Chevrolet systems (like MyLink or advanced 4WD), shops may partner with or refer to specialists for the most complex issues, which can affect the final cost.

What are the most common Chevrolet repair issues for vehicles driven in the Schroon Lake climate?

Due to our harsh Adirondack winters with road salt and temperature extremes, common issues include rust-related brake line and fuel line corrosion, 4WD system maintenance for Silverados and Tahoes, and battery failures. Summer brings demands on cooling systems for mountain driving, making radiator and thermostat services frequent.

Are repair costs higher for Chevrolets in Schroon Lake compared to larger cities?

Labor rates may be slightly lower than in major metro areas, but part availability can sometimes cause delays and minor cost increases due to our remote location. Building a relationship with a local shop for scheduled maintenance can help avoid urgent, costly repairs from part shipments.

When should I seek pre-winter service for my Chevrolet in the Adirondacks?

Schedule a pre-winter check in late fall, ideally by October. This should include a battery test, 4WD system check, inspection of brakes and undercarriage for rust, and ensuring your heater/defroster works—all critical for safe driving on Route 9 and local roads during ice and snow.

What local driving conditions in the Schroon Lake area should influence my Chevrolet's maintenance schedule?

Mountainous terrain and seasonal road conditions mean you should adhere strictly to transmission and brake service intervals. Frequent travel on gravel camp roads also necessitates more regular inspections of suspension components, tire integrity, and windshield chips for Schroon Lake residents.
